There is an immediate tenderness in the way the figure holds herself—slightly turned, hands loosely clasped, eyes that feel both present and quietly reflective. The white, ruffled dress reads like a halo of fabric against the deep, warm maroon of the background, lending the figure a gentle luminosity without feeling saccharine. Soft brushwork around the gown and skirt suggests movement and air, while the face and hands are more carefully modeled, giving the portrait its emotional focus. Notice the contrast between the delicate, almost translucent whites and pinks of her dress and the richer, textured crimson behind her; that chromatic pairing keeps the image intimate and slightly mysterious. Her red hair, painted with lively, free strokes, both complements and separates her from the darker backdrop, adding warmth and personality. Overall the piece balances quiet vulnerability with a composed presence—an image that feels like a private moment made visible, one you might return to when you want something both consoling and quietly assured in your surroundings.

Irene Sheri is a contemporary figurative artist renowned for her romantic impressionism, blending vibrant color palettes with expressive brushwork to create deeply emotional storytelling in art. Her paintings often feature graceful ballet dancers, poetic female portraiture, and dreamlike landscapes, evoking a sense of movement and passion. With influences from European fine art traditions, Sheri’s work resonates with collectors seeking modern impressionist masterpieces that capture elegance and emotion in every brushstroke. Her collectible art prints and originals are highly sought after, making her a celebrated name in contemporary art.
